In a world of extreme development, lives sigh. What is the use of human bodies!

Unlock Dancing Plaza will stage its new work Never-never Land, with a duet dance by Artistic Director Ong Yong Lock and Taiwanese dancer Chou Shu-yi, in May 2016. Irrespective of their age, Ong and Chou can genuinely feel the usefulness and uselessness in their bodies through their dance, and notice that people change along with the world’s ups and downs.

In a society of extreme development, we are all striving to keep up with the time while human evolution is becoming more complicated. ‘Usefulness’is a war of fight, a void of emptiness, some sedimentation and hopes. Faced with all these, how shall our body proceed
